How to flip houses in Middleton ID

To fix and flip a property, you have to get it for below market price, complete any needed repairs and updates, then dispose of it for after-repair market worth. To be successful, the flipper must pay below market price for the property and calculate what it will take to renovate the home.

Research the housing market so that you know the accurate After Repair Value (ARV). Select an area that has a low average Days On Market (DOM) indicator. To profitably “flip” real estate, you need to sell the rehabbed home before you are required to shell out money to maintain it.

Factors to consider

Median Home Price

When you search for a lucrative area for house flipping, investigate the median housing price in the city. Lower median home values are an indicator that there should be a steady supply of homes that can be purchased for lower than market worth. This is a principal element of a fix and flip market.

When your research shows a sudden drop in property market worth, it might be a heads up that you’ll discover real estate that meets the short sale requirements. Property Appreciation Rate

The changes in real estate market worth in a city are critical. You’re searching for a reliable increase of local property market rates. Speedy market worth increases could reflect a market value bubble that is not reliable. You may wind up buying high and liquidating low in an hectic market.

Average Renovation Costs

Look thoroughly at the potential rehab costs so you’ll be aware whether you can achieve your predictions. The way that the municipality goes about approving your plans will have an effect on your investment as well. You want to know whether you will need to use other experts, such as architects or engineers, so you can be prepared for those spendings.

Population Growth

Population growth metrics let you take a peek at housing need in the market. Flat or declining population growth is an indicator of a feeble market with not a good amount of buyers to justify your investment.

Median Population Age

The median population age is a clear sign of the availability of possible homebuyers. If the median age is equal to that of the average worker, it’s a good indication. Individuals in the local workforce are the most stable real estate buyers. Individuals who are preparing to exit the workforce or have already retired have very particular housing needs.

Unemployment Rate

While checking a region for investment, keep your eyes open for low unemployment rates. An unemployment rate that is lower than the US median is good. A really solid investment area will have an unemployment rate lower than the state’s average. Jobless people can’t acquire your real estate.

Income Rates

Median household and per capita income amounts tell you whether you can see qualified home buyers in that city for your residential properties. Most home purchasers usually obtain financing to purchase a house. To be eligible for a home loan, a home buyer can’t be using for monthly repayments greater than a certain percentage of their wage. You can see from the market’s median income if a good supply of individuals in the community can manage to purchase your real estate. You also need to have salaries that are growing continually. Construction costs and housing prices go up periodically, and you want to be sure that your target purchasers’ income will also improve.

Number of New Jobs Created

Understanding how many jobs appear every year in the city adds to your confidence in a region’s investing environment. An expanding job market means that more people are comfortable with purchasing a house there. With more jobs generated, more prospective home purchasers also relocate to the city from other towns.

Hard Money Loan Rates

Investors who acquire, renovate, and resell investment homes prefer to enlist hard money and not normal real estate financing. Hard money financing products empower these purchasers to pull the trigger on hot investment ventures immediately.
